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ad Ingredients

For the Salad

  • Spinach – a fresh and nutritious base; feel free to mix in arugula or other greens for variety.
  • Bacon – adds a crispy, savory crunch; turkey bacon works well for a lighter option.
  • Turkey – diced for protein; leftover turkey or rotisserie is perfect for convenience.
  • Butternut Squash – roasted to enhance sweetness; substitute sweet potatoes if needed.
  • Eggs – hard-boiled for creaminess; omit for a vegetarian option if desired.
  • Goat Cheese – creamy and tangy; feta can be used for a different flavor twist.
  • Cranberries – provide a burst of sweetness; swap with raisins or skip for lower sugar.
  • Pecans – add a delightful crunch; walnuts or sunflower seeds make good substitutes.
  • Red Onion – offers sharp flavor; use green onions for a milder taste.
  • Fresh Parsley – brightens the dish for garnish; cilantro is a lovely alternative.

For the Vinaigrette

  • Olive Oil – the base for the dressing, adding richness; avocado oil is a suitable alternative.
  • Cider Vinegar – contributes acidity and brightness; white wine vinegar works well too.
  • Honey – for natural sweetness; agave syrup can serve as a great substitute.
  • Mustard – adds a sharp note; Dijon is preferred, but yellow mustard will work.
  • Garlic Clove – freshly pressed enhances flavor; garlic powder is an acceptable replacement.
  • Salt and Pepper – essential for seasoning to taste.

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ad

Step 1: Pre-Prep the Ingredients
Begin by gathering all your fresh ingredients for the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ad. Wash and dry the spinach, then chop the turkey into bite-sized cubes. Dice the red onion and prepare other components such as the butternut squash, cranberries, and pecans to ensure quick assembly later on.

Step 2: Cook the Bacon
In a skillet over medium heat, cook the bacon for about 8-10 minutes until it becomes crispy. Flip the strips occasionally to ensure even cooking. Once done, transfer the bacon to a paper towel-lined plate to drain any excess grease, then crumble it into bite-sized pieces for your salad.

Step 3: Hard-Boil the Eggs
Place your eggs in a pot and cover them with cold water. Bring the water to a boil over medium-high heat, then cover the pot and remove it from the heat. Let the eggs sit for 10 minutes to cook, then plunge them into an ice bath for a few minutes to cool. Peel and slice them for your salad.

Step 4: Roast the Butternut Squash
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). While it heats, peel and cube the butternut squash into small pieces. Spread them out on a baking sheet, drizzle with olive oil, and season with salt and pepper. Roast for 25-30 minutes until the squash is tender and has caramelized edges, stirring halfway through.

Step 5: Prepare the Vinaigrette
In a small bowl, whisk together cider vinegar, honey, and mustard to combine. Gradually incorporate the olive oil while whisking until the dressing emulsifies and thickens slightly. Add freshly pressed garlic, and season with salt and pepper to taste, adjusting sweetness and acidity as needed.

Step 6: Assemble the Salad
In a large serving bowl, create a bed of fresh spinach as the base for your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ad. Neatly arrange the crispy bacon, diced turkey, roasted butternut squash, hard-boiled eggs, crumbled goat cheese, cranberries, and pecans in rows over the spinach for an appealing presentation.

Step 7: Dress the Salad
Right before serving, drizzle the prepared vinaigrette over the salad, ensuring even coverage. Toss the salad gently to combine all the ingredients, being careful to keep the delicate spinach and toppings intact, creating a colorful and vibrant dish that’s ready to impress your family or guests.

Make Ahead Options

These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ad components are perfect for meal prep, making your busy weeknights smoother! You can prepare the ingredients up to 24 hours in advance. Roast the butternut squash and store it in an airtight container in the fridge. Hard-boil the eggs and keep them shelled but refrigerated. Chop the turkey and veggies, then refrigerate them in separate containers to maintain freshness. Just before serving, assemble the salad by layering the spinach, turkey, bacon, squash, eggs, goat cheese, cranberries, and pecans in a large bowl. Drizzle the vinaigrette on top and toss gently to mix. This way, you’ll enjoy a vibrant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ad that’s just as delicious without the last-minute rush!

Expert Tips for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ad

  • Prep Ahead: Prepare all ingredients in advance to make assembly a breeze. Chopping, roasting, and boiling can save you precious time on busy days.

  • Pick the Perfect Squash: Choose butternut squash that feels firm with a smooth, pale skin for the best roasting results. Avoid soft spots to guarantee a sweet flavor in your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ad.

  • Customize Your Cheese: If goat cheese isn’t your favorite, feel free to swap in feta or blue cheese. Each adds a unique flavor that can elevate your salad.

  • Crisp Bacon Secrets: For the crispiest bacon, use a wider skillet and avoid overcrowding. This allows even cooking and enhances that delightful crunch!

  • Fresh Garlic Boost: Always opt for freshly pressed garlic in your vinaigrette. It brings a brighter, more robust flavor than jarred garlic, enhancing your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ad significantly.

  • Dress Right Before Serving: To maintain crispiness, add the vinaigrette just before serving. This ensures that your salad stays fresh and vibrant until it’s time to dig in!

How to Store and Freeze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ad

Fridge: Store leftover salad components in airtight containers for up to 2 days. Keep the vinaigrette separate to maintain freshness until ready to serve.

Freezer: It’s best not to freeze the assembled salad, as ingredients like spinach and cheese don’t thaw well. However, roasted butternut squash can be frozen for up to 3 months if stored in a sealed bag.

Reheating: If you’ve stored the butternut squash, reheat in the microwave or oven until warm before adding to your fresh salad ingredients. This prevents texture loss and keeps your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ad appealing.

Salad Assembly: To serve, mix fresh ingredients with any stored components right before eating to preserve texture and flavor—just like when it was first made!

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ad Recipe FAQs

How do I choose ripe butternut squash?
Absolutely! When selecting butternut squash, look for ones that feel firm with smooth, unblemished skin. Avoid any that have soft spots or dark blemishes, as these indicate overripeness. The skin should be light beige or tan—not green—indicating proper ripening. The heavier the squash, the better!

What’s the best way to store leftovers?
Very! Store leftover components of the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ad in separate airtight containers in the fridge for up to 2 days. Keep the salad undressed to maintain freshness. If you’ve made the vinaigrette ahead, add that right before serving. This way, everything stays crisp and tasty until you’re ready for round two!

Can I freeze butternut squash for my salad?
Definitely! You can freeze roasted butternut squash for up to 3 months. Let it cool completely, then portion it into freezer-safe bags. Be sure to remove as much air as possible to prevent freezer burn. When you’re ready to use it, thaw overnight in the fridge and reheat briefly before incorporating it into your salad.

What can I do if my vinaigrette separates?
No worries! Vinaigrettes can separate over time due to oil and vinegar’s natural tendency. To recombine, just whisk or shake it up vigorously before drizzling over your salad. If you find it’s too thick, add a splash of water or vinegar to loosen it up. Remember, using freshly pressed garlic can help the emulsion stay together better!

Can I make this salad vegetarian-friendly?
Absolutely! To make your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ad vegetarian, simply omit the turkey and bacon. You can replace the protein with grilled chickpeas or add extra roasted veggies like zucchini or bell peppers for a hearty twist. Utilizing heart-healthy ingredients keeps all the deliciousness while catering to your dietary preferences!

Are there any ingredients that people with allergies should be aware of?
Very much so! This salad contains several common allergens, including eggs, cheese (dairy), and nuts. If you’re preparing it for someone with allergies, consider replacing the goat cheese with a dairy-free option or omitting it altogether. For nut allergies, you can skip the pecans or substitute with seeds. Always check ingredient labels to ensure safety!

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ad

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ad with a Sweet Butternut Twist

This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ad combines roasted butternut squash, crunchy bacon, and creamy goat cheese for a nutritious and customizable meal.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Lunch
Cuisine: American
Calories: 450

Ingredients
  

For the Salad
  • 4 cups fresh spinach can mix in other greens like arugula
  • 4 slices bacon turkey bacon can be used for a lighter option
  • 2 cups diced turkey leftover or rotisserie turkey works well
  • 2 cups butternut squash roasted; sweet potatoes can be substituted
  • 2 large eggs hard-boiled; omit for vegetarian option
  • 4 oz goat cheese feta can be used for a different flavor twist
  • 1/2 cup dried cranberries can swap with raisins or omit
  • 1/2 cup pecans walnuts or sunflower seeds can be used instead
  • 1/4 cup red onion can use green onions for a milder taste
  • 2 tbsp fresh parsley for garnish; cilantro is a lovely alternative
For the Vinaigrette
  • 1/4 cup olive oil avocado oil is a suitable alternative
  • 2 tbsp cider vinegar white wine vinegar works well too
  • 1 tbsp honey agave syrup can serve as a substitute
  • 1 tbsp mustard Dijon preferred, but yellow mustard will work
  • 1 clove garlic freshly pressed enhances flavor
  • to taste salt and pepper essential for seasoning

Equipment

  • Skillet
  • Pot
  • Baking Sheet
  • Mixing Bowl
  • Cutting Board
  • Knife

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Gather all fresh ingredients for the Tasty Turkey Cobb Salad. Wash and dry the spinach, chop the turkey into cubes, dice the red onion, and prepare the butternut squash, cranberries, and pecans.
  2. In a skillet over medium heat, cook the bacon for about 8-10 minutes until crispy. Transfer to a paper towel-lined plate to drain and crumble into pieces.
  3. Place eggs in a pot, cover with cold water, and bring to a boil. Cover and remove from heat, letting sit for 10 minutes, then plunge into ice water. Peel and slice.
  4.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Peel and cube butternut squash, spread on a baking sheet, drizzle with olive oil, and season. Roast for 25-30 minutes until tender.
  5. In a bowl, whisk cider vinegar, honey, and mustard. Gradually incorporate olive oil while whisking until emulsified. Add garlic and season with salt and pepper.
  6. In a large bowl, create a spinach base and arrange bacon, turkey, roasted squash, eggs, goat cheese, cranberries, and pecans in rows for presentation.
  7. Drizzle the vinaigrette over the salad just before serving and toss gently to combine without disrupting the spinach.
